Al Kufra Municipality is facing increasing challenges due to the significant rise in the number of Sudanese displaced persons within the municipality and its surroundings.

The official municipal spokesperson stated in press remarks that the increase in the number of Sudanese displaced persons has placed heavy burdens on the city’s service institutions, particularly the health sector. He noted that a large number of displaced persons are living in difficult humanitarian conditions, especially on farms located on the outskirts of the city, making them more susceptible to diseases, particularly among children and the more vulnerable groups of women and the elderly.

He pointed out that a number of international organizations continue their support in cooperation with the municipal council, the Illegal Immigration Control Agency, and the Al Kufra Security Directorate to alleviate the burden on the city’s service institutions. Through this cooperation, humanitarian aid is being distributed to a large number of displaced persons and those in need.

He indicated that this aid includes food items, cleaning materials, clothing, furnishings, and blankets, provided by several entities, foremost among them the UN High Commissioner for Refugees, the World Food Programme, the International Organization for Migration, and the United Nations Children’s Fund (UNICEF) in partnership with the Red Crescent.
